Transaction 08a5c94e791a65585d41d03f832a75c672987febede233d3e3077363fb1f7ae1

4 Input
2 Outputs
  • 08a5c94e791a65585d41d03f832a75c672987febede233d3e3077363fb1f7ae1:0
  • value  167087716
    address  33ftSABAx4HivDkviz8KjBWSZKGJcWNbho
  • 08a5c94e791a65585d41d03f832a75c672987febede233d3e3077363fb1f7ae1:1
  • value  6597557
    address  3JdgqkETLWjcF8qwJ8h4heatiBzGxJfDoH